a. A Host computer is assigned with an IP address 192.168.12.8 and a subnet mask of 255.255.255.192 for a given T2 network. The host sends a packet to another host with an IP address of 192.168.12.65. Is the destination IP address in the subnet is same as 192.168.12.8? Justify your work. (13 Marks)
b. The IPV4 address of a given network is 192.168.2.64 and the subnet mask 26 is used by TCP/IP protocol to determine whether the host is on the local subnet or on a remote network. Hence Calculate Number of Hosts, Network Address, Broadcast Address for a given network and also specify different subnet classes with address range.
